Cloud Walker
Embark on a serene journey with Cloud Walker, a potent Indica strain originating from the United States, boasting a robust 23% THC content. This exceptional cultivar traces its lineage back to the renowned White Widow, promising a deeply calming and blissful experience. Prepare your senses for an enchanting symphony of flavors and aromas; Cloud Walker delivers a delightful bouquet of sweet and floral notes, underlined by rich earthy tones, a hint of creamy vanilla, and a burst of juicy berry. Its prominent terpene profile, featuring Myrcene, Linalool, and Caryophyllene, contributes to its distinctive fragrance and profound effects.
Consumers often report a rapid onset of profound relaxation, leading to a happy and euphoric state before gently ushering in a peaceful sleepiness and a comforting body high. This makes Cloud Walker an ideal choice for unwinding after a long day or seeking solace from daily pressures. Medicinally, it shines in alleviating stubborn insomnia, chronic stress, persistent pain, and anxiety, while also proving effective against muscle spasms. Cultivators will appreciate its "Easy" growing difficulty and swift flowering period of just 7-8 weeks, making it accessible even for novice growers. Cloud Walker is perfect for those seeking a powerful, soothing Indica experience with a complex flavor profile and significant therapeutic benefits, ensuring a truly uplifting escape.

🧬 Terpene Profile
Terpenes give Cloud Walker its distinctive aroma and contribute to its effects through the entourage effect.
🫚MyrceneDominant
Earthy, musky. The most abundant terpene in cannabis. Promotes relaxation and sedation. Also found in mangoes and hops — eating mango before consuming cannabis may intensify effects.
💜LinaloolSecondary
Floral, lavender. Calming and sedating. May help with anxiety, depression, and insomnia. The same terpene responsible for lavender's relaxing properties.
🌶️CaryophylleneSecondary
Spicy, peppery. The only terpene that also acts as a cannabinoid, binding directly to CB2 receptors. Strong anti-inflammatory properties. Also found in black pepper and cloves.
